19. Encourage development of gross and fine motor skills through the provision of
appropriate activities and equipment


Balls, balancing blocks, hoops, sit and ride vehicles, wheeled bikes, doll pushchairs, prams, climbing frames, swings, activities involving jump, run, hop, crawl, reach, crouch, wave, dig, push, pull, bounce, lift and lower whole body are all some of the resources/actions to promote gross, larger muscled development.

Scissors, hand held mark making tools, small interlocking bricks, small world figures/vehicles, pincer grip activities, hand to eye coordination, these activities all help to promote finer, small muscled development ..
